Comprehending BMW Key Types

BMW keys can be found in numerous types, each with its involved technology and performance. Below are the typical types you may experience:

Key TypeDescriptionCost Range (₤)
Traditional KeyA basic key that locks/unlocks doors and starts the engine.50 - 100
Remote KeyA key with a built-in remote control for gain access to and ignition.100 - 250
Smart KeyA keyless entry key that permits start/stop without inserting a key.200 - 400
Key FobAdvanced functionality that includes features like remote start and comfort access.300 - 600

Factors Influencing the Cost of Replacement Keys

  1. Key Type: The kind of key you require influences the overall cost. For example, smart keys are generally more pricey due to their innovative innovation.
  2. Design and Year of the Vehicle: Key expenses can differ considerably depending upon the BMW model and its age. Newer designs frequently require more complex keys.
  3. OEM vs. Aftermarket: Original Equipment Manufacturer (OEM) keys from BMW are generally more pricey than aftermarket alternatives, though aftermarket keys may not always offer the same performances or dependability.
  4. Programming Fees: Most modern keys require to be programmed to work with your particular lorry. This procedure normally sustains an additional cost, which can range from ₤ 50 to ₤ 150.

Where to Get a Replacement Key

The location where you get a replacement key substantially affects the overall cost and the key's dependability. Below prevail locations for obtaining a BMW replacement key:

  • BMW Dealership:

    • Pros: Guaranteed compatibility, OEM quality, and full warranty assistance.
    • Cons: Higher expenses compared to other choices.
    • Average Cost: ₤ 200 - ₤ 600.
  • Locksmiths:

    • Pros: Generally cheaper than dealerships, fast service.
    • Cons: Some might not have the unique devices for modern keys.
    • Average Cost: ₤ 100 - ₤ 300.
  • Car Key Specialists:

    • Pros: Expertise in luxury automobiles, frequently lower prices than dealerships.
    • Cons: Limited schedule, require to guarantee they have a great credibility.
    • Average Cost: ₤ 150 - ₤ 400.
  • Online Services:

    • Pros: Competitive pricing, can often discover OEM keys at lower costs.
    • Cons: Risks of compatibility issues, programming might not be readily available.
    • Average Cost: ₤ 50 - ₤ 300.

The Replacement Process

Replacing a BMW key isn't simply a matter of cutting a new key; it's a multi-step procedure that includes specific technical skills. Below is a simplified overview of this procedure:

  1. Verification of Ownership: Most suppliers will request proof of ownership to prevent scams, such as an automobile registration document or evidence of identity.

  2. Key Cutting: The replacement key will require to be cut to match the lock's specifications.

  3. Programming the Key: This action is important. The key should be programmed to the BMW's unique computer system to ensure proper functionality, specifically for keys with sophisticated features like remote gain access to.

  4. Checking the Key: After programming, the key will undergo tests to confirm it runs properly with the car.

Frequently asked questions

Q1: How long does it normally take to get a replacement key?A1: The
replacement process can draw from a few hours to a number of days, depending upon where you go and the intricacy of the key.

Q2: Can I cut my own BMW key?A2: No,
BMW keys require special programming and cutting tools that are not frequently discovered beyond car dealerships or specialized locksmith professionals.

Q3: Is it possible to get a duplicate key?A3: Yes
, if you still have a working key, you can get a duplicate made, which is typically less expensive and can typically be done at locksmiths or dealers.

Q4: What should I do if I lose my only BMW key?A4: If you lose your only key, you'll require to follow the replacement process through a dealer or an appropriate locksmith.
